Title: Kun Yang: Innovator in Vaccine Composition Quantification
Introduction
Kun Yang is a notable inventor based in Wynnewood, PA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of vaccine development, particularly in the quantification of viral proteins. With a total of 2 patents, his work has implications for improving vaccine efficacy and safety.
Latest Patents
Kun Yang's latest patents focus on the quantification of vaccine compositions. The first patent provides methods and mass-labeled peptides for quantifying the presence of one or more viral proteins in a sample. This is achieved through mass-spectroscopic analyses of the sample and standards containing known amounts of labeled and unlabeled signature peptides. Specifically, the viral proteins targeted are antigens in a vaccine for porcine circovirus. The second patent mirrors the first, emphasizing the same innovative methods and applications in vaccine development.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Kun Yang has worked with prominent companies in the veterinary and animal health sectors. He has been associated with Boehringer Ingelheim Vetmedica GmbH and Boehringer Ingelheim Animal Health USA Inc.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to contribute to advancements in veterinary medicine and vaccine technology.
